Embracing the Heartbeat of Vacation Planning Tips
When we begin to plan, it’s like planting seeds in a garden of possibility. The first step is to listen deeply to the desires of every family member. What sparks joy? What soothes the soul? This is where vacation planning tips become our compass.
Start with a family meeting: Gather everyone around the table, or perhaps a cozy nook, and invite each person to share their dream destination or activity. This simple act of inclusion plants the roots of shared excitement.
Balance interests and ages: A perfect vacation blends the thrill of adventure with moments of calm. For example, if the kids crave a theme park, perhaps the adults can enjoy a nearby spa or a quiet beach.
Set a realistic budget: Money matters, but it need not dim the glow of anticipation. Prioritize experiences that matter most and look for deals or packages that offer value without sacrificing quality.
Planning with intention means weaving a tapestry where every thread counts, creating a vacation that feels both personal and profound.

Crafting the Itinerary: Where Flexibility Meets Fun
An itinerary is like a poem - structured yet flowing, with room for spontaneous verses. When I plan, I find that the best trips have a rhythm that balances planned activities with open spaces for discovery.
Include “must-see” spots but leave breathing room: Schedule key attractions but avoid overpacking the days. A leisurely morning can be just as memorable as a bustling afternoon.
Mix indoor and outdoor activities: Weather can be unpredictable, so having options keeps spirits high. Museums, parks, and local markets offer diverse experiences.
Plan for downtime: Especially with children, rest is essential. A quiet afternoon by the pool or a gentle stroll can recharge everyone’s energy.
Remember, the goal is to create a journey that feels like a dance - sometimes fast, sometimes slow, always joyful.
Packing with Purpose: The Art of Light and Right
Packing can feel like a puzzle, but it’s also an opportunity to prepare thoughtfully. I’ve learned that packing with purpose transforms the suitcase from a burden into a treasure chest.
Make a checklist for each family member: Include essentials like medications, chargers, and favorite comfort items.
Pack versatile clothing: Choose layers and pieces that mix and match easily, suitable for various weather conditions.
Don’t forget entertainment and snacks: Long travel times are easier with books, games, and healthy treats.
A well-packed bag is like a trusted companion, ready to support every step of the adventure.

Navigating Travel Days: Turning Transit into Togetherness
Travel days can be a test of patience, but they also hold the promise of anticipation and connection. I’ve found that approaching these hours with a spirit of play and preparation makes all the difference.
Arrive early and stay calm: Give yourself plenty of time to avoid rushing, which can create stress.
Engage the family with games and stories: Turn waiting times into moments of laughter and bonding.
Stay hydrated and comfortable: Bring water bottles and dress in layers to adapt to changing temperatures.
By embracing the journey itself, we transform travel days from hurdles into highlights.
Creating Lasting Memories: The Heart of Every Vacation
At the core of every perfect family vacation lies the treasure of shared memories. These moments, small and grand, become the stories we tell and retell, the threads that bind us.
Capture moments thoughtfully: Take photos, but also pause to simply be present. Sometimes the best memories live in the quiet spaces between snapshots.
Encourage everyone to keep a travel journal: Writing or drawing about the day’s adventures helps deepen the experience.
Celebrate traditions and create new ones: Whether it’s a special meal, a sunset toast, or a silly dance, these rituals become the heartbeat of your family’s story.
In the end, the perfect vacation is less about the place and more about the people and the love that fills the spaces between.
